Supreme Court to start full physical hearing from Monday

Chief Justice of India (CJI) N.V. Ramana on Wednesday announced that the Supreme Court will resume full physical hearing from April 4.

“From Monday onwards, we are opening full physically. On Monday and Friday, we will provide the Advocates virtual hearing, if they ask,” said the CJI.

At present, the Apex Court has complete virtual hearing on miscellaneous days (Monday and Friday). On other days, the hearings are in physical form, with the virtual option available to Advocates.

The top court of the country had switched over to complete virtual mode in March 2020, with the onset of Covid-19 pandemic.

In October last year, the Court had partially resumed physical hearings. As per the SOP dated October 7, 2021, the Apex Court had decided that all the matters listed on Wednesday and Thursday, as non-miscellaneous days, would be heard by it only in the physical presence of Counsels/parties in Court-rooms.

Further, as per the SOP, the hearings on miscellaneous days (Monday and Friday) will be through virtual mode. All the matters listed on Tuesday, as a non-miscellaneous day, will also be heard in physical mode, however, on prior application by the AOR for the party, appearance through video/tele-conferencing mode will be facilitated.


As the cases of Novel Coronavirus showed an upward trend in January 2022, owing to the emergence of Omicron variant, the Supreme Court had reverted to complete virtual hearing from January 7, 2022.

As the third wave of Covid-19 affected Judges and staff alike in the first two months of 2022, the Judges started hearing cases virtually from residential chambers.

Only urgent matters were taken up for hearing. In view of reduction in the number of cases, the Apex Court had decided on February 7 to revert to only physical hearings on two days a week.
